TMZ captured comments from Wayans at LAX airport Monday morning. When asked “Where do you stand on the issue? How do you feel about the special?
and Should it be cancelled?” Wayans responded, “I feel like Dave freed the slaves.”“Comedians, we were slaves to PC culture,” Wayans continued. “As an artist, [Chappelle]’s Van Gogh.
He cut his ear off. He’s trying to tell us it’s OK.”The TMZ reporter pushed Wayans further, asking if he felt he could be more himself now.“I’m always being free,” Wayans responded. “I think he’s saying ‘With all that I have, I’m not afraid to lose it for the sake of freeness of speech.
